Stone formation. Sandstones, limestones
The weathering of rocks formed a deposit of detrital material.
This deposit, originally furniture (sandy deserts or beaches) has been consolidated by cementing of the grains under the influence of various factors (alternating water, heat ...).
Sedimentary rocks generally consist of parallel layers, formed in large settling ponds.
There are over three hundred different rocks listed in France. Their structures vary widely according to the components that accompany the main component, carbonate of lime.
Limestone is formed by a multitude of agglomerated grains cemented together by particles separated in a solid mass.
